繁体   English   中英

如何从网页的下拉列表中提取数据并使用python在excel中打印

[英]How to extract data from dropdown list on a web page and print in excel using python

下面是我的代码,任何人都可以让我知道如何通过使用 python 从网页中提取它来编写 excel 中的值,我可以使用以下代码在我的 pycharm 控制台中打印所有月份。

****蟒蛇代码:****

from selenium import webdriver
from selenium.webdriver.support.ui import Select

driver = webdriver.Chrome(executable_path="C:\WebDrivers\chromedriver_win32\chromedriver.exe")
driver.get("https://www.facebook.com/")
driver.maximize_window()

Birthday=Select(driver.find_element_by_id("month"))
Monthlist=Birthday.options
for options in Monthlist:
    A=options.text
    print(A)

你可以使用这个在 python 中创建 excel 文件。

import xlsxwriter

workbook = xlsxwriter.Workbook('options.xlsx')
worksheet = workbook.add_worksheet()

for index, options in enumerate(Monthlist):
    worksheet.write(f'A{index + 1}', options.text)

workbook.close()

以下代码保存在列中:

 import xlsxwriter

workbook = xlsxwriter.Workbook('options.xlsx')
worksheet = workbook.add_worksheet()

for index, options in enumerate(Monthlist):
    worksheet.write(0,index, options.text)

workbook.close()

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M